LICENSURE / CERTIFICATIONS :

To perform this job successfully, an individual must have current licensure as a Registered Nurse in the state of California.

Must have and maintain current BLS card or obtain prior to hands-on patient care. Experienced NICU nurses must have and maintain NRP upon hire.

If new hire / transfer has no NICU experience, NRP must be obtained within the orientation period; prior to assuming own patient care assignment.

STABLE certification will be required within 6 months of hire date.

NICU DEPARTMENT POSITION SPECIFICS :

1 Demonstrates knowledge and skills in performing core competencies for NICU which includes managing Bubble CPAP, Nasal Canula, assisting with Intubation, setting up suction apparatus, oxygen supplies and assisting with UAC / UVC placement.

2 Demonstrates competency on peripheral intravenous insertion and management of intravenous fluids.

3 Is knowledgeable of neonatal medication, dosages and administration.

4 Performs physical assessment of the newborn including use of Ballard and Dubowitz tool.

5 Utilizes appropriate anatomical sites for intramuscular injections.

6 Is competent in assembling and using equipment such as : Radiant Warmer, Isolate, Neonatal monitor, Catheters, Neonatal crash cart, Bilirubin Light and Telemedicine.

7 Demonstrates competency in obtaining a Newborn Metabolic Screen
